    Quote from the Australian Newspaper yesterday - Cathay Fortune 'said it won't pursue an acquisition if Discovery's board doesn't "positively respond" to its proposal.

    I have sent an email to the board asking that they act in the best interests of their shareholders & consider any T/O proposal. Their email address is [email protected]

    My reasons for backing a take over -
    1. Price of copper looks sicks at the moment. (I am aware of the hedging they have)
    2. We still don't know what the cost per pound of production will be.
    3. On the initial take over in October I remember reading a news article where Cathay were questioning the indicated grades.I know the company have come out & said that they are currently treating 'lower' grade ore but still a risk.
    4. How long will it take for the share price to recover? It could be years.

    So they have a valuation of $2.25 per share, big deal, the market currently values it at 34 cents a share. I can get a valuation of $500,000 on my house but at the end of the day the market determines it's worth not a valuation.

    Ask any Billabong shareholder if they though it was a good idea for the company to reject a T/O offer of over $3 a couple of years ago?

    For the record I am not on the cathay payroll just a concerned investor.
